C++ collect2.exe sorunu

  • Konuyu başlatan Konuyu başlatan okanr
  • Başlangıç tarihi Başlangıç tarihi

okanr

Asistan
Katılım
1 Eylül 2011
Mesajlar
119
Reaksiyon puanı
5
Puanları
18
Merhaba arkadaşlar.
Kısa bir süre önce bi hevesle c++ öğrenmeye başladım.Dev-C++ kullanıyorum.Sorun şu bir proje oluşturup içine bir cpp dosyasının içine çalışması gereken kodları yazıp derliyorum sorunsuz bir şekilde derleyip çalışıyor.Ama projeye ikinci cpp dosyası ekleyip F11 tuşu ile derlemeye çalıştığımda "D:\sFrNcGn\C++ Projeler\appli\collect2.exe [Error] ld returned 1 exit status" hatasını alıyorum sorun ide dedir diye Qt yi kurup denedim aynı hatayı aldım. İnternette ne kadar araştırsamda sorunu bi türlü çözemedim.Windows 7 64 bit kullanıyorum.
Yardımlarınız için şimdiden teşekkür ederim.


Devc++.png
 

falcon291

Profesör
Katılım
6 Eylül 2012
Mesajlar
1,360
Reaksiyon puanı
45
Puanları
228
İki tane main fonksiyonu olması sorun olmasın? Zaten uyarılarda da bu yazıyor....
 

okanr

Asistan
Katılım
1 Eylül 2011
Mesajlar
119
Reaksiyon puanı
5
Puanları
18
evet doğru ama iki ayrı dosyada main fonksiyonları ikisini bir aradamı derlemeye çalışıyor teker teker neden derlemiyor.veya nasıl derletebilirim programda değiştirdim qt de de aynı sorun var
 

murat34can

Öğrenci
Katılım
14 Nisan 2014
Mesajlar
4
Reaksiyon puanı
1
Puanları
3
merhaba, bu sorunla bende karşılaştım 2011 de yazılmış ancak ginede cevaplayayım dedim. Bu problem dev c++ 5.11 versionu kullanıyorum ve basit printf("sad") yazdım yani test amaçlı
ancak o hatayı almam hiç normal gelmedi benim pc den kaynaklı olduğunu anladım direk olarak aklıma anti virüs kovucu programı aklıma geldi.
Avast Premier kullanıyorum ve her çalıştığım programı kendisi DeepScreen Diye test ediyor ama C programı edemiyor sanırım bu yüzden program sonlandırılıyor "Bi bakıma sonlandırılıyor."
program arka planda sonlandırma işleminde bugda kalıyor process hacker programıyla kontrol ettim kapatamıyoruzda engelleniyor.
bu yüzden bilgisayarı yeniden başlattım avastı devre dışı bıraktım ve programı derle ve çalıştır yaptım ve program sorunsuz çalıştı. sonra avastı açtım gine aynısı oldu :D sorun antivirüsmüş kısacası
gine pc restart atıp avast kapatıp program yazabilirsiniz extra çözüm olarak dev c++ dan çalışan bir derlemeyi es geçmesini sağlamanız gerek.

Çözüm
1.Bilgisayarı yeniden başlatın.
2.Anti Virüs Programlarını Devre dışı bırakın.
3.Derle & Çalıştır Yapınız.
 
Üst